Study Resources & Focus by 30/60/90 Phases

  • First 30 Days (Learning Phase): Focus on foundational learning such as understanding key concepts, tools, processes, and frameworks related to the subject or role. Use onboarding materials, tutorials, guides, and beginner-friendly resources. This phase emphasizes observation and building core knowledge.

  • Next 30 Days (Days 31-60, Application Phase): Begin applying learned knowledge through practice, exercises, early projects, or assignments. Use intermediate resources like case studies, project guides, practice tests, peer collaboration, and feedback tools.

  • Last 30 Days (Days 61-90, Mastery and Ownership Phase): Shift focus to mastery and ownership by working on advanced projects, leadership tasks, optimization, or subject specialization. Utilize advanced resources, research papers, real-world scenarios, mentoring, and tools for tracking long-term progress and impact.

General Tips for Using Resources and Apps Effectively in 30/60/90 Days

  • Use SMART goals (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, Time-bound) to define clear objectives for each phase.
  • Choose apps that align with your learning style and provide reminders, progress tracking, and motivation.
  • Break down goals into actionable tasks within each app and track progress regularly.
  • Mix foundational tutorials and manuals with hands-on projects and real-world applications progressively through the phases.
  • Leverage collaborative tools and communities during intermediate and advanced phases for peer feedback and support.
